The Walt Disney Company (NYSE: DIS) regularly issues news and disclosures that reflect its role as a diversified international entertainment and media enterprise with three business segments: Entertainment, Sports, and Experiences. News about Disney often centers on developments in these segments, including streaming, sports broadcasting, theme parks, cruises, consumer products, and corporate initiatives.
Recent press releases highlight a range of topics. Disney has announced the creation of a new enterprise marketing and brand organization, with Asad Ayaz named Chief Marketing and Brand Officer to lead a unified marketing structure across the company’s businesses. The company also communicates scheduling for live audio webcasts where executives discuss fiscal quarter and full-year financial results, with earnings materials posted for investors.
Corporate governance and leadership updates are another recurring news theme. Disney has reported the Board’s nomination of Jeffrey E. Williams, former Chief Operating Officer of Apple Inc., for election as an independent director, and has disclosed amendments to employment agreements for senior executives in areas such as finance, legal, communications, and human resources.
Strategic partnerships and collaborations feature prominently in Disney’s news flow. A joint announcement with FuboTV Inc. details the closing of a transaction combining Fubo’s business with Disney’s Hulu + Live TV business, creating a larger vMVPD platform while maintaining Fubo and Hulu + Live TV as separate offerings. Another joint release with OpenAI describes a three-year licensing agreement that allows Sora to generate short videos using Disney, Marvel, Pixar, and Star Wars characters, and outlines Disney’s plans to use OpenAI’s APIs and deploy ChatGPT for employees.
Disney-related news also covers branded experiences and consumer products. For example, Disney Consumer Products has announced a collaboration with Formula 1, including the “Fuel the Magic” campaign and a Disney x Formula 1 merchandise line tied to the Las Vegas Grand Prix. Together, these updates give investors and followers of DIS stock insight into Disney’s segment performance, partnerships, organizational changes, and brand-focused initiatives.

Third Point LLC has initiated a constructive engagement with Disney, highlighting the company's positive momentum in parks and media. They commend the growth in Disney's DTC subscriber base and propose five key initiatives to enhance shareholder value. These include implementing a cost-cutting program, maintaining a suspension of the dividend, integrating Hulu into Disney+, reassessing the potential spinoff of ESPN, and refreshing the Board of Directors with diverse talent. Third Point aims to support Disney's ongoing transformation towards improved cash flows.

Disney announced on December 8 the launch of an ad-supported subscription model for Disney+, enhancing consumer choice with various pricing plans across its streaming services, including Hulu and ESPN+.
The new pricing includes $7.99 for ad-supported Disney+ and $10.99 for the ad-free version. Bundles offer further savings with options starting at $9.99 for a limited selection of services. This strategic move aims to attract a wider audience while providing flexibility in subscription choices.
The Walt Disney Company (NYSE: DIS) reported strong earnings for Q3 fiscal 2022, with revenues rising 26% to $21.5 billion and net income increasing 53% to $1.4 billion, leading to a diluted EPS of $0.77. Notably, diluted EPS, excluding certain items, soared to $1.09, up 36% from the previous year. Subscriber growth at Disney+ surged, adding 14.4 million subscribers, totaling 221 million across all streaming services. Segment operating income rose 50% to $3.6 billion, driven primarily by Disney Parks and Experiences, which saw a 70% revenue increase. These strong results reflect a robust recovery from pandemic impacts.

The D23 Expo 2022, held from September 9-11 in Anaheim, California, showcases Disney's animation legacy. Walt Disney Animation Studios and Pixar will unveil sneak peeks of upcoming films, including Pixar’s Elemental and Disney’s Strange World. The event features panels, interactive displays, exclusive merchandise, and autograph signings with top talent. Tickets for Sunday are priced at $99 for adults and $79 for children. D23 Expo offers fans a unique chance to engage with Disney's history and upcoming projects.
